LaDELLE v. LIFE CARE CENTER OF OREGON

WCB 86-00676; CA A60456.

792 P.2d 1237 (1990)

102 Or.App. 50

In the matter of the Compensation of Alice C. LaDelle, Claimant. Alice C. LaDelle, Petitioner, v. LIFE CARE CENTER OF OREGON and Saif Corporation, Respondents.

Court of Appeals of Oregon.

Decided June 6, 1990.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

David C. Force, Eugene, argued the cause and filed the brief, for petitioner.

David L. Runner, Asst. Atty. Gen., Salem, argued the cause, for respondents. With him on the brief, were Dave Frohnmayer, Atty. Gen., and Virginia L. Linder, Sol. Gen., Salem.

Before RICHARDSON, P.J., and NEWMAN and DEITS, JJ.


RICHARDSON, Presiding Judge.

Claimant seeks review of a Workers' Compensation Board order that denied attorney fees for her attorney's representation before the referee. She argues that the Board's ruling is an improper retroactive application of OAR 438-15-010(5). We affirm.
